Nancy Pol, MSN, APRN, CNM
Founder and Owner
Nancy is a compassionate Certified Nurse-Midwife with a proven track record providing quality, family-centered care in homes, birth centers, and the hospital setting.
Nancy attended Rutgers University for undergrad where she also received an athletic scholarship to play lacrosse. She completed her graduate school midwifery education through the Frontier Nursing University in Hyden, KY graduating with Honors.
Since 2002, Nancy has worked in the healthcare space. Initially starting her nursing journey as a Cardio-Pulmonary Registered Nurse, she has also worked in Perinatal, Neonatal Intensive Care, and IV Team for various hospitals in Pennsylvania and Southern California. In 2011, Nancy started attending births in the home and birth center settings, where she received most of her graduate level midwifery experience. While her love has always been in the out of hospital space, in 2018, she also helped to start an in-hospital birthing center, only the second of its kind in the state of California.

Caitlyn Laney, CPM, LM
Caitlyn Laney, CPM LM has been a licensed midwife in Arizona since 2014. She completed the PEP Process, direct-entry midwifery through NARM, North American Registry of Midwives. Caitlyn has been actively attending home births in the community in both small private practice and in large group practice settings with experience in waterbirth, VBAC birth, and Gestational Diabetes management. Caitlyn is well trained with breech birth, neonatal resuscitation, postpartum hemorrhage management and other childbirth related emergencies. Caitlyn has been a NARM preceptor since 2017 and is a strong supporter of the direct-entry process for Certified Professional Midwives. Caitlyn has lived in the Queen Creek/San Tan Valley community since 2008 with her husband and 4 children, two of whom were born at home with midwives and two who were welcomed via adoption.
